Trading Ranges (Mean Reversion)
Do not guess when a range is formed. Trade on confirmed ranges only. Range is confirmed after > 75% retracement What is a confirmed range? One where the previous trend has already clearly ended. On trends you allow Leg 1 to happen and you only jump in to trade Leg 2 and/or Leg 3 Ranges are similar. You DON'T guess the range low or high, but rather wait for them to form with confirmation using a few techniques. > 75% retracement of last trend leg Why 75%? Because trends shouldn't pull back 75%. A typical trend leg will pull back no further than the 61.8% level (a common fib level). Since the market cannot trend and range at the same time or on the same timeframe, an invalid trend is likely to form a range. So, once you see a 75% retracement, you can begin to form a range. From here you can draw a range low, range high and create your levels/ zones. But you DON'T enter trades yet. You need further confirmation to have a high probability range. 7...
